How Physical Forces Affect Aging and Possible Treatments

Updated

Abstract

Cellular mechanics may be a critical regulator of senescence, a fundamental driver of aging and age-related diseases.

  • Cellular senescence is influenced by mechanical signals from the environment, affecting the structure and function of cells.
  • Alterations in traction force, cytoskeletal organization, and nuclear mechanics are associated with senescence.
  • Key pathways that respond to mechanical changes may play a role in the initiation and progression of senescence.
  • Emerging mechanical methods could help identify senescent cells in various tissues.
  • Mechanics-based interventions, such as mechanical stimulation and microenvironment remodeling, may offer therapeutic options for aging and regenerative medicine.
